Pyramid Technoplast Limited, an industrial packaging company, engages in the manufacture and marketing of polymer-based molded products for chemical, agrochemical, specialty chemical, and pharmaceutical companies for their packaging applications in India. It operates in four divisions: Polymer Drums, Intermediate Bulk Containers (IBC), Mild Steel (MS) Drum, and Others. The company offers rigid IBC for the mass handling, transportation, and storage of liquids, semi-solids, pastes, or solids; MS drums for the packaging and transportation of chemicals, agrochemicals, and specialty chemicals; HDPE plastic containers; jerry cans; and plastic barrels, including polymer drums. It markets and sells its products under the Pyramid brand name. Pyramid Technoplast Limited was founded in 1997 and is based in Mumbai, India.
